Sometimes, the exploits of college baseball go unnoticed to the masses unless you’re one of the top draft pick candidates or on a powerhouse team competing in the college world series. One of those exploits that went unnoticed in NCAA play this season was a home run by Amherst against Wesleyan when their left fielder ran straight through the fence tracking a home run ball. In his defense, there was no warning track and his teammates didn’t warn him of the fast-approaching fence.
